  1. 1. Efficiency Enhancement Techniques for Free-Electron Lasers

    Author : Alan Mak; Lunds universitet; []
    Keywords : NATURVETENSKAP; NATURAL SCIENCES; free-electron laser; accelerator physics; efficiency enhancement; undulator tapering; phase jump method; synchrotron radiation; Fysicumarkivet:2017:Mak;

    Abstract : The central question addressed in this thesis is how to make the free-electron laser (FEL) more efficient. In recent years, coherent diffraction imaging provides an important motivation for efficiency enhancement. This is because a more efficient FEL process enables converting a larger fraction of the electron beam's power into optical power. READ MORE

  3. 3. Zone Plates for Hard X-Ray Free-Electron Lasers

    Author : Daniel Nilsson; Ulrich Vogt; Thomas Tschentscher; KTH; []
    Keywords : NATURVETENSKAP; NATURAL SCIENCES; X-ray optics; Zone plates; XFEL; x-rays; free-electron laser; heat transfer;

    Abstract : Hard x-ray free-electron lasers are novel sources of coherent x-rays with unprecedented brightness and very short pulses. The radiation from these sources enables a wide range of new experiments that were not possible with previous x-ray sources. Many of these experiments require the possibility to focus the intense x-ray beam onto small samples. READ MORE
